Rate: $155/hr
Duration: 6–12 Months (Contract)
Location: Chicago, Illinois (Remote)
Role Overview
Lead and support a large‑scale strategic transformation within the company’s Mobility & Convenience (M&C) retail business. This role focuses on developing strategy, driving execution across multiple workstreams, and partnering with senior stakeholders to improve business performance. Key Responsibilities
- Develop and manage the strategic roadmap for the company’s retail transformation
- Partner with cross‑functional leaders to prioritize initiatives and align execution
- Drive delivery of transformation initiatives using structured project management
- Track progress, risks, dependencies, and performance metrics across workstreams
- Prepare executive‑ready materials and present updates to senior stakeholders
- 10+ years of experience in consulting, strategy, transformation, or project leadership
- Experience supporting or leading enterprise‑level transformation programs
- Proven ability to manage multiple workstreams simultaneously
- Strong financial analysis, KPI development, and business‑case evaluation skills
- Excellent executive‑level communication and presentation capabilities
- Bachelor’s degree required in Business, Engineering, Finance, Economics, or a related discipline
- MBA or Master’s degree preferred
- Exposure to energy, downstream retail, or convenience operations
- Understanding of retail transformation, mobility trends, or network optimization
- PowerPoint (expert storytelling)
- Excel (financial modeling & analysis)
- Project tools (MS Project, Smartsheet, Asana)
- Power BI or similar
